MIDI NOTES - Allows you to specify exact melodies and chords as harmony pitches from a MIDI keyboard or sequencer.
A MIDI note held during a sung arpeggio will not move until the note is changed. As well, a single, sustained input note from you can have a moving harmony arpeggio by playing it on a keyboard.
This mode is for people who want to arrange their harmony vocals exactly and have keyboard playing skills.

MIDI NOTES 4 CHAN - This is the same as MIDI NOTES mode with the difference that each of the four harmony voices has its own MIDI channel. This is best when you want the harmony voices to have fixed pan positions and MIDI pitch bend movement.


Above info taken from TCH VL2 Manual.
